// Only use on the complete list of versions for a project,
// partial lists will generate the wrong version slugs
export const computeVersions = (versions, members) => {
const visitedVersions = []
const returnVersions = []
const authorMembers = {}
for (const version of versions.sort(
(a, b) => dayjs(a.date_published) - dayjs(b.date_published),
)) {
if (visitedVersions.includes(version.version_number)) {
visitedVersions.push(version.version_number)
version.displayUrlEnding = version.id
} else {
visitedVersions.push(version.version_number)
version.displayUrlEnding = version.version_number
}
version.primaryFile = version.files.find((file) => file.primary) ?? version.files[0]
if (!version.primaryFile) {
version.primaryFile = {
hashes: {
sha1: '',
sha512: '',
},
url: '#',
filename: 'unknown',
primary: false,
size: 0,
file_type: null,
}
}
version.author = authorMembers[version.author_id]
if (!version.author) {
version.author = members.find((x) => x.user.id === version.author_id)
authorMembers[version.author_id] = version.author
}
returnVersions.push(version)
}
return returnVersions
.reverse()
.map((version, index) => {
const nextVersion = returnVersions[index + 1]
if (nextVersion && version.changelog && nextVersion.changelog === version.changelog) {
return { duplicate: true, ...version }
}
return { duplicate: false, ...version }
})
.sort((a, b) => dayjs(b.date_published) - dayjs(a.date_published))
}

export const formatVersions = (versionArray, gameVersions) => {
const allVersions = gameVersions.slice().reverse()
const allReleases = allVersions.filter((x) => x.version_type === 'release')
const intervals = []
let currentInterval = 0
for (let i = 0; i < versionArray.length; i++) {
const index = allVersions.findIndex((x) => x.version === versionArray[i])
const releaseIndex = allReleases.findIndex((x) => x.version === versionArray[i])
if (i === 0) {
intervals.push([[versionArray[i], index, releaseIndex]])
} else {
const intervalBase = intervals[currentInterval]
if (
(index - intervalBase[intervalBase.length - 1][1] === 1 ||
releaseIndex - intervalBase[intervalBase.length - 1][2] === 1) &&
(allVersions[intervalBase[0][1]].version_type === 'release' ||
allVersions[index].version_type !== 'release')
) {
intervalBase[1] = [versionArray[i], index, releaseIndex]
} else {
currentInterval += 1
intervals[currentInterval] = [[versionArray[i], index, releaseIndex]]
}
}
}
const newIntervals = []
for (let i = 0; i < intervals.length; i++) {
const interval = intervals[i]
if (interval.length === 2 && interval[0][2] !== -1 && interval[1][2] === -1) {
let lastSnapshot = null
for (let j = interval[1][1]; j > interval[0][1]; j--) {
if (allVersions[j].version_type === 'release') {
newIntervals.push([
interval[0],
[
allVersions[j].version,
j,
allReleases.findIndex((x) => x.version === allVersions[j].version),
],
])
if (lastSnapshot !== null && lastSnapshot !== j + 1) {
newIntervals.push([[allVersions[lastSnapshot].version, lastSnapshot, -1], interval[1]])
} else {
newIntervals.push([interval[1]])
}
break
} else {
lastSnapshot = j
}
}
} else {
newIntervals.push(interval)
}
}
const output = []
for (const interval of newIntervals) {
if (interval.length === 2) {
output.push(`${interval[0][0]}${interval[1][0]}`)
} else {
output.push(interval[0][0])
}
}
return (output.length === 0 ? versionArray : output).join(', ')
}
